"Green Mile" is probably running second behind "American Beauty" as most likely BP nominees, and it's far more financially successful than your top 5 choices. After seeing the Director's Guild nominations for their award, I'm willing to admit that "Talented Mr. Ripley" may well have lost some momentum -- originally I had it 2nd in order of likelihood, but now things aren't looking so grand, though I'm still willing to bet my right toe it gets a nomination. (Fortunately, I won't be around when you guys come to collect.) And I'd still go with "The Insider" as the fourth choice -- nothing about today's environment has changed my mind about that. But whether "Being John Malkovich" or "The Sixth Sense" or even "The Hurricane" would be the fifth -- I'm still up in the air about that. If forced to choose, I'd take "BJM" -- but it will be hard for the Academy to overlook $265M in ticket sales from a good quality movie -- that'd really boost their ratings (which were almost the worst ever last year when they had 4 artsy low-gross films [till "SIL" actually won the Oscar] and the anti-family bloodfest $200M film that was "Saving Private Ryan"). I doubt they really take ratings into consideration when making their choices, but I have no doubt they take popularity into consideration. As for "The Hurricane" -- I don't know about that one. That one seems all performance. It'd probably be 7th on my list of choices, if forced to choose.
